Dunbar Train Station has a range of facilities designed for convenience and accessibility. For ticket purchasing, the station is well-equipped with a ticket office open from early morning until late at night throughout the week, and ticket machines that allow easy collection of tickets bought online. Accessibility is catered for with step-free access across the whole station and accessible ticket machines. Passenger assistance is available if needed, with a meeting point located at the Ticket Office. It's worth noting that while there are no luggage storage facilities, they do have CCTV for added security.
Commuters will appreciate that there's no shortage of seating areas, though there are no refreshment facilities on site. If you plan to drive, the station offers 76 parking spaces, including six accessible spaces. Cyclists will find 48 bicycle stands available though they are not sheltered. While there is no bike hire service, the station is bike-friendly with stands located conveniently within the parking facility.

Gourock Station is well-equipped to handle your travel needs efficiently. The ticket office is open from early morning until late at night throughout the week, including weekends, providing easy access for ticket purchase and inquiries. For those who prefer to collect tickets purchased online, there's a handy ticket machine available, complete with accessible features for all passengers.
Passenger support is a priority at Gourock, with help points and staff assistance readily accessible. Information about train departures is provided through screens and public announcements, ensuring you're always in the loop about your next journey. While there’s no luggage storage, the station does benefit from CCTV and hosts lost property services that are available daily.
The station boasts step-free access across all platforms, accommodating passengers with mobility challenges. However, travelers should note that it lacks amenities like accessible toilets and wheelchairs. Despite this, there's ample parking space, including spaces for Blue Badge holders, boasting 111 total parking spots with CCTV for added security. Refreshments are also available, albeit on a smaller scale, with a snack van on site.
To complement your rail journey experience, Gourock Station offers several travel connections to suit different needs. For bus and taxi travel, passengers can find plenty of options. Visiting Traveline Scotland or calling their 24-hour service can provide details on local bus services. If a taxi is needed, Train Taxi is a useful resource for finding available taxis in the area. During disruptions, the station accommodates rail replacement buses that pick up and drop off in the station car park, ensuring that you're never stranded.
